XPS 18 Touch Screen Not Working After Windows 10 Upgrade

I just recently updated to WIndows 10, and after doing so the touch screen functionality of my XPS 18 all-in-one has stopped working completely. Minutes prior to the update the computer and all of its functions worked perfectly. I've searched through the forums and discussions and only can find info on a similar problem with the 8.1 update. None of the fixes for that situation seem to work here. In Device Manager, there is no HID Touch Screen driver to update, enable, or otherwise. It appears to be completely missing, and the computer seems to be recognizing the display as a generic PnP monitor. I was hoping this was a Windows 10 issue, so I reverted back to 8.1 hoping to restore touch screen funtionality. This did NOT work either. Currently I'm back to Windows 10, still with no touch screen. Also, the computer seems to be responding strangely to the power stand. When I dock the XPS 18 on the power stand the computer makes the "USB device disconnected" sound, and when I take it off of the stand it make the "USB device connected" sound. Not sure if this is related to what's happening with the touchscreen, but it started happening at the same time. Any help with this problem would be much appreciated.
